However, quantum computing is still a relatively new and developing field, and there are many challenges to overcome before it can be widely adopted. Some of the challenges include:

  1. Error correction: Quantum computers are prone to errors due to the fragile nature of qubits, which can be difficult to correct.
  2. Scalability: Currently, most quantum computers are small-scale and can only perform a limited number of operations. Scaling up to larger systems is a significant challenge.
  3. Quantum noise: Quantum computers are sensitive to noise and interference, which can cause errors and reduce their performance.
